Transaction 86ea1f0cbe846351cb4a760f93e7c24d628b8946c66866a94dab698596a4bfb4

33 Input
2 Outputs
  • 86ea1f0cbe846351cb4a760f93e7c24d628b8946c66866a94dab698596a4bfb4:0
  • value  13413600
    address  1gxufuhUDo7Taj16WW41jHCMxDtzBZerE
  • 86ea1f0cbe846351cb4a760f93e7c24d628b8946c66866a94dab698596a4bfb4:1
  • value  502500000
    address  1ymvPycWUYVGbpq5tmq69cin8Zx1wJXAC